How much do 3rd shift avionics intern j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for 3rd shift avionics intern in the United States is $17.04,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Physical Requirements
Push/pull book trucks 50lbs. Work in dusty environment. Sit/stand for long periods of time.
Shift
Shifts are 11:00 pm - 7:00 am on Sundays, Mondays,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and/or Thursdays overnight.
Job Summary
Manage and oversee building operations overnight at Young Library. Provide customer service at services desks and stacks management activities such as shelving materials and shifting projects.
Some management of student worker tasks and assignments.

The University of Kentucky (UK), the state's flagship university, was founded in 1865 and its beautiful, sprawling campus, nestled in downtown Lexington, now covers over 900 acres and is home to more than 30,000 students and approximately 13,500 employees. The trees and beautifully manicured greenspaces are a source of pride for the university and combine to create an impressive oasis amidst the busy cityscape that surrounds it.
